Elongation viscosity estimates of linear low‐density polyethylene/ low‐density polyethylene blends

AbstractThe elongational viscosity (EV) of two series of linear low‐density polyethylene/low‐density polyethylene blends was estimated using an entry flow analysis. The difference,t−n, between the power law indextof the elongational viscosity and the power law indexnof the viscosity, is proportional to the LDPE content for both series of blends investigated.
